DZone
Thanks for visiting DZone today,
Edit Profile
  • Manage Email Subscriptions
  • How to Post to DZone
  • Article Submission Guidelines
Sign Out View Profile
  • Post an Article
  • Manage My Drafts
Over 2 million developers have joined DZone.
Log In / Join
Please enter at least three characters to search
Refcards Trend Reports
Events Video Library
Refcards
Trend Reports

Events

View Events Video Library

Zones

Culture and Methodologies Agile Career Development Methodologies Team Management
Data Engineering AI/ML Big Data Data Databases IoT
Software Design and Architecture Cloud Architecture Containers Integration Microservices Performance Security
Coding Frameworks Java JavaScript Languages Tools
Testing, Deployment, and Maintenance Deployment DevOps and CI/CD Maintenance Monitoring and Observability Testing, Tools, and Frameworks
Culture and Methodologies
Agile Career Development Methodologies Team Management
Data Engineering
AI/ML Big Data Data Databases IoT
Software Design and Architecture
Cloud Architecture Containers Integration Microservices Performance Security
Coding
Frameworks Java JavaScript Languages Tools
Testing, Deployment, and Maintenance
Deployment DevOps and CI/CD Maintenance Monitoring and Observability Testing, Tools, and Frameworks

The software you build is only as secure as the code that powers it. Learn how malicious code creeps into your software supply chain.

Apache Cassandra combines the benefits of major NoSQL databases to support data management needs not covered by traditional RDBMS vendors.

Generative AI has transformed nearly every industry. How can you leverage GenAI to improve your productivity and efficiency?

Modernize your data layer. Learn how to design cloud-native database architectures to meet the evolving demands of AI and GenAI workloads.

Related

  • Angular vs. Flutter for Web App Development: Know Which One Is Best?
  • React, Angular, and Vue.js: What’s the Technical Difference?
  • PHP vs React
  • Difference Between Bootstrap and AngularJS in 2022

Trending

  • GitHub Copilot's New AI Coding Agent Saves Developers Time – And Requires Their Oversight
  • MCP Servers: The Technical Debt That Is Coming
  • Tired of Spring Overhead? Try Dropwizard for Your Next Java Microservice
  • Monolith: The Good, The Bad and The Ugly
  1. DZone
  2. Coding
  3. Frameworks
  4. 5 User Interface Frameworks in AngularJS for Web App Development

5 User Interface Frameworks in AngularJS for Web App Development

AngularJS is the most widely used framework that helps make dynamic web apps. Here are the 5 most widely used User Interface (UI) frameworks in AngularJS.

By 
JASMEET SEHGAL user avatar
JASMEET SEHGAL
·
Updated Jan. 22, 21 · Opinion
Likes (3)
Comment
Save
Tweet
Share
6.7K Views

Join the DZone community and get the full member experience.

Join For Free

Angular is a framework that is used for building single-page applications. It is the structural framework for making dynamic web apps using HTML and Typescript. It makes use of Javascript for rendering client-side applications. HTML is used as a declarative language and is used as a template for creating dynamic web pages.

Another feature of Angular that makes it the most preferred knowledge for users is data binding and dependency injection that helps eliminate the coding part that is otherwise essential to write. Also, as it is written in Typescript, it offers optional functionality as typescript libraries and facilitating import to the apps.

Angular has defined architecture and comprises of the basic building blocks or Angular components organized efficiently into NgModules. These NgModules are responsible for collecting the related code and assembling it into functional codes.

It is the most widely used open-source web app framework that proficiently supports MVC architecture. MVC (Model-View-Controller)is the architecture or the development structure that helps differentiate the user interface and the business logic. It helps facilitate the usage of many user interface frameworks to maintain the UI of the application. Such features make the AngularJS framework the preferred framework for building custom web applications easily and quickly without actually composing any CSS style for it.

Following are some of the most widely used UI frameworks for the AngularJS framework

UI Bootstrap

UI Bootstrap is one of the most robust frontend tools that efficiently helps eliminate the use of jQuery or Bootstrap. It provides the smoothest and faster web development. Ui bootstrap combines with dependencies like CSS, touch, and animate to provide a beautiful and seamless web application layout performance.

Angular UI Grid

Angular UI grid comes to the rescue when the web application demands large data sets. It effortlessly sorts, groups, and filters the data for visualizations and user interactions. Further, it doesn’t require any dependency other than AngularJS and can work without the implementation of jQuery too. The Angular UI grid makes easy customization of the webpage with the feature of Built-in Customizer by simply changing the CSS.

LumX

LumX is a highly responsive AngularJS UI Framework with a complete dependency on Angular for web application development. It is the most reliable UI framework for enhancing web application performance. It uses jQuery and works as a full CSS framework.

Quantum UI

Quantum UI as the MVVM architecture uses Bootstrap and CSS structure. It is a partially open source UI and is hosted by Github. It has a decent number of UI components that count up to 60 and are rest-service friendly.

Suave UI

The Suave UI framework helps develop the aesthetic UI of the web app by adding CSS definitions. Suave helps make the use of colored buttons, layered elements, and directives for an effortless UI.  A single command helps prevent the components from bundling files leading to fewer efforts from developers.

Wrapping Up

Amongst the various Angular UI frameworks, each one has its own benefits that make web development easier and faster. Web developers opt for the best frontend framework by analyzing the web needs and customize it accordingly.

Web application Framework AngularJS app Interface (computing) Open source

Opinions expressed by DZone contributors are their own.

Related

  • Angular vs. Flutter for Web App Development: Know Which One Is Best?
  • React, Angular, and Vue.js: What’s the Technical Difference?
  • PHP vs React
  • Difference Between Bootstrap and AngularJS in 2022

Partner Resources

×

Comments
Oops! Something Went Wrong

The likes didn't load as expected. Please refresh the page and try again.

ABOUT US

  • About DZone
  • Support and feedback
  • Community research
  • Sitemap

ADVERTISE

  • Advertise with DZone

CONTRIBUTE ON DZONE

  • Article Submission Guidelines
  • Become a Contributor
  • Core Program
  • Visit the Writers' Zone

LEGAL

  • Terms of Service
  • Privacy Policy

CONTACT US

  • 3343 Perimeter Hill Drive
  • Suite 100
  • Nashville, TN 37211
  • support@dzone.com

Let's be friends:

Likes
There are no likes...yet! 👀
Be the first to like this post!
It looks like you're not logged in.
Sign in to see who liked this post!